3.5 stars(.5 extra for service) The staff here are so nice and so accommodating, but the food doesn’t live up. On a Saturday around 8 pm it was packed, so I’d recommend making reservations. There wasn’t a queue, but all tables were reserved. Each person we came into contact was very nice and patient with any questions or customizations. We ended up ordering the panang curry with veggies and the stir fry thai basil with veggies. The thai basil stir fry was ordered extra spicy. Unfortunately, that dish was a miss — so bland, no flavor. It tasted just like regular brown sauce. When we informed the waitress, she was very willing to make a different dish. We ended up getting the chili stir fry, which was definitely better, but still not amazingly flavorful. Also, it wasn’t made extra spicy as requested, but we didn’t really want to have them remake it, so we just got chili powder on the side. The mixed veggies were a good variety — bell peppers, baby corn, broccoli, bamboo, onion, carrot, string beans, mushrooms, zucchini. They were so nice about everything and kept checking in to make sure the experience was good, so that’s a huge plus. But the taste just wasn’t there. I wish the food was more flavorful. It’s possible if I were in the area I would try it again only for the service and just hope that the food was better, but otherwise, it’s not the best.

Listen, lunch around Baker Street can get a bit dicey. Long ques. Fast food. Crowded seats, you name it – it’s pretty stressful and not terribly enjoyable. So when I find a spot that’s a bit tucked away, offers comfortable table service, isn’t jam packed to the gills AND has a lunch special?! Well, I’m pretty happy. Set lunch: starter(or soup) + main for £10.95. Or, you can do appetizer + soup + main for just a few quid more. The best part of this is that it flies out of the kitchen. Easy in and out in an hour for lunch breakers! My selections were the Tom Kha mushroom soup + Cashew Chicken stir-fry. Both were quite good and I was impressed with the portion size for the main given it was a lunch deal. Very filling. the Tom Kha was good, though I’d likely opt to add in chicken or something a bit more substantial, a bunch of bobbing mushrooms isn’t terribly appealing or filling as it turns out. Though I do love that coconut! Service was just fine. No complaints. Quick and efficient. Will most definitely be back when craving some Thai and needing a respite from the office drones and chains of Baker Street.
